So for those of us looking at complete aftermarket stereo upgrades, some interesting news. The Insane Audio JL/JT aftermarket head unit should be getting a release date and price soon.

.

Also, something I didn't see coming, a rather eloquent solution for these silly ass 4 inch speakers they put in these late model jeeps. Ported enclosures with a factory fit that will mount 6.5 Inch components.

https://carstereochick.com/2019/10/17/2018-jeep-wrangler-jl-jlu-speaker-upgrade-pods-coming-soon/

I initially scoffed at the potential $1500 price tag of an aftermarket insane audio unit, but I'm warming to the idea based on plug and play and OEM integration.

Also, speakers in the 4 inch range are either trash or high end, the enclosures with 6.5 inch mounting options opens up all kinds of budget ranges for many folks.

Not sure I will wait for a JL stealth box option, but maybe it will come soon........

Some of us have the 5 inch Uconnect 4. We have no access to android auto or car play. These upgrades are sort of implied for them. IMO there is very little reason to upgrade the head unit if you have the 7 or 8.4 inch.

While I think the factory speakers are actually pretty good, I am not satisfied with the quality of sound. I've always run aftermarket sound in my cars, so these speakers will get replaced with amped speakers.

The insane audio option is an easy, albeit expensive and feature rich option. But soon, head units in the $300 range will be an option with install kits, with may be a better fit cost wise.

Still curious about under rear seat subwoofer installs. I wonder if a shallow mount JL 10 inch is viable under there.

The Insane unit is extremely limited. No RCA preouts is what I was told. Also if you have the 8.4 This would be a step back for sure. For $1500 you can add the 8.4 OE system which allows TRUE integration. Then you add the Ap4-CH41 and your in business with 6- 4V RCA outputs with no need for resistors!
I assume anyone considering this unit is a 5 inch u connect owner.

I believe there are some issues with adding the 8.4 inch in terms of updates and having it flashed to your VIN, not impossible though. There is a lot about this on the JL forums.
